WebGriffith's Primary Valuation took place throughout Ireland during the middle of the 19th Century and the valuation of Clare was published in 1855. Those parts of Clare contained in the Union of Limerick were published in 1852. It was a survey of land occupation to determine the amount of tax a landowner or occupier should pay towards the ... WebSep 14, 2024 · GRIFFITH'S VALUATION Figure 1: Richard Griffith, published valuation, survey maps. Introduction The general valuation of rateable property in Ireland is a vital resource for those researching their Irish ancestors. Apart from several fragments and transcripts, no extensive census information is available prior to 1901.
